Neighborhood-based OutreachIn 2003, Neighborhood Based Outreach flyers were created for 19 areas in Sacramento. Continuously updated, they are a resource that local residents can use to find the closest, most convenient locations to meet their emergency food needs. These flyers detail the Food Closets, Hot Meal Sites and Farmers' Markets in each neighborhood. They also provide locations for food related services for seniors and the closest Department of Human Assistance and Food Opportunity Program Site. Available in both English and Spanish, they are distributed in each are by volunteers. For more information about this program or to volunteer to distribute flyers in one of the areas, contact us.
